Aries (21st March 19th April)

Aries is a fire sign, and Mars is the ruler of this zodiac sign. People born under the sign of Aries are ambitious, fearless, and magnetic. Spicy, bitter, and red-colored plants are lucky for Aries. Aries’ lucky plants include calendula, red roses, cayenne, coriander, red clover, sarsaparilla, and others.

Taurus (20th April 20th May)

Taurus is an Earth sign, and they are noted for their tenacity. Flowers are the essence of beauty and affection, thus they adore any flowering plant. Taurus’ fortunate plants are spinach, lavender, sage, and others.

Gemini (21st May 20th June)

Gemini folks are known for their ability to be outspoken and quick-witted. Some of Gemini’s fortunate plants include lavender, chrysanthemums, orchids, endive, carrots, lilac, mullein, licorice, lily of the valley, fennel, dill, and lobelia.

Cancer (21st June 22nd July)

Cancer is a Water sign, and the Moon is the ruler of this sign. Plants that grow near water sources and have a high water content are extremely fortunate. Plants like peppermint, broccoli, daisies, water lilies, lemon balm, and white roses are good for Cancer.

Leo (23rd July 22nd August)

Sun is the ruler of Leo, which is another Fire sign. Plants with heart-shaped leaves are also helpful for bringing good fortune to Leos. This sign favors chamomile, Chinese cabbage, corn, marigold, sunflower, dahlia, borage, saffron, and rosemary.

Virgo (23rd August 22nd September)

Mercury is the ruling planet of this Earth sign. Virgo is lucky with plants that have finely divided leaves and stalks, little, charming, and perky blooms, and a delicate aroma. Virgo’s lucky plants are dill, blackberry, violet, and aster.

Libra (23rd September 22nd October)

Libra is an Air sign with Venus as its governing planet. Libra folks adore all kinds of attractive flowering plants with enticing scents. This sign favors broccoli, eggplant, apple, olive, spinach, peas, daisy, juniper, mint, thyme, and yarrow.

Scorpio (23rd October 21st November)

Scorpio is a Water sign with Mars and Pluto as its ruling planets. A Scorpio’s seductive allure is impossible to ignore. Scorpions love aloe vera, pennyroyal, chives, mushroom, peppers, mustard, radish, and rhododendron.

Sagittarius (22nd November 21st December)

Jupiter rules this sign, which is another Fire sign. These individuals are adventurous, bright, and inquisitive, and are constantly willing to try new things in life. This sign favors olives, asparagus, rhubarb, tomato, carnations, dandelion, and mint.

Capricorn (22nd December 19th January)

Saturn is the ruler of Capricorn, an Earth sign. This sign is known for being ambitious, conservative, resolute, realistic, and helpful. The fortunate plants for this sign are beet, rye, spinach, African violet, jasmine, pansy, sarsaparilla, lucky bamboo, rue, and shepherd’s purse.

Aquarius (20th January 18th February)

Uranus, the ruler of Aquarius, is an Air sign. Plants that aid in the relaxation of the nervous system and the promotion of blood circulation are beneficial to Aquarians. This sign favors parsnip, chamomile, passionflower, hops, Aloe Vera, spinach, cloves, and catnip.

Pisces (19th February 20th March)

Pisces is a Water sign with Neptune and Jupiter as its ruling planets. These people are the luckiest when it comes to plants that have antibacterial properties. Seaweed, rhubarb, anise, lilac, poppy, clematis, mushroom, water lily, beet, tomato, jasmine, wisteria, goldenseal, and eyebright are few lucky plants for this sign.

What is the flower for the month of March?

A great gift is a bouquet of fresh-cut flowers, a flower arrangement, or a living plant. When someone sends you flowers during your birthday month, it seems extra wonderful. June’s birth month flowers are roses. The red ones are associated with love, which is why they’re frequently presented on Valentine’s Day. Poinsettias provide cheerful well wishes for December birthdays, while a container of yellow daffodils, the birth flower for March, symbolizes fresh beginnings and gladness. You don’t have to wait for someone to send you flowers, of course. If you have a July birthday, grow your own larkspurs, cut a handful of irises if you have a February birthday, or plant fall-blooming asters if you have a September birthday. If you’re giving someone else a birth month flower, skip the store-bought card and instead include a handwritten card. Then you can explain what the flowers signify to the recipient, as well as what he or she means to you.
